What's Happening?
Pokémon GO Fest 2026: Global is set to take place on July 11-12, offering players worldwide a chance to participate in exclusive gameplay, spawns, raids, and bonuses. This year's event marks the debut of Mega Mewtwo X and Y, along with the introduction
of Zeraora. The event is free for all players, celebrating the 10th anniversary of Pokémon GO. Players can enjoy an extra hour of gameplay each day, with increased chances of encountering Shiny Pokémon and special research storylines.

What's Next?
Players can look forward to participating in Super Mega Raids to collect Mega Energy needed for evolving Mewtwo. The event will feature rotating Pokémon types, offering diverse gameplay experiences. Trainers will also have the opportunity to encounter Pokémon with specific typings during different hours of the event.
